Ensuring Readability and Professionalism
While Darkon is striking, practical application requires balance. In the world of web design and packaging design, readability is king. You do not want your customers struggling to read your contact information or pricing. The key is knowing when to use Darkon as a statement piece versus when to step back.
We recommend using Darkon primarily as a display font for titles, headlines, and short phrases. For body text, such as product descriptions on your website or instructions on a label, pair it with a clean, highly readable sans serif font or a simple serif font. This contrast ensures that your brand looks sophisticated rather than chaotic. For example, if you are designing a label for a beauty product, use Darkon for the brand name to create a luxury vibe, but switch to a clean geometric sans serif for the ingredients list to ensure clarity.
Testing is crucial before committing to a full rebrand. Try printing your logo and some mockups of your packaging to see how the ink interacts with the paper. Check how the letters look on a mobile screen thumbnail, as small screens can sometimes blur intricate details. If the fine lines disappear, consider adjusting the size or spacing to maintain legibility.

Commercial Licensing and Legal Considerations
As a business owner, protecting your brand is just as important as creating it. Before you download and use any commercial font, you must verify the licensing terms. Not all free fonts allow for commercial use in merchandise, packaging, or client work. Using a font incorrectly can lead to legal issues down the road.
Always check the specific license agreement for Darkon. Ensure it covers your intended uses, whether that is printing on t-shirts, creating digital templates for sale, or using it in client marketing materials. Investing in the correct license gives you peace of mind and ensures you are operating ethically. Many designers offer extended licenses for broader usage, which might be necessary if you plan to sell products featuring your branded designs.
